 2014-11-07 20:43:38 +0200 質問に回答する Base: How can I fix this case when to be parsed by LO and not HSQL Directly? SELECT CASE WHEN MOD("F3"."TOTAL", 2) = 1 THEN "F3"."ID" ELSE NULL END AS "COL1" , CASE WHEN MOD("F3"."TOTAL", 2) = 1 THEN "F3"."FruitName" ELSE NULL END AS "COL2" , NULL AS "COL3" , NULL AS "COL4" FROM "FRUITS_ROWNUM_VIEW" AS "F3" ORDER BY "F3"."TOTAL" DESC LIMIT 1  By using LIMIT 1 at the bottom, this Query will work for you, whether using the LibreOffice Base Parser, OR, if the Query is passed to the database engine ( HSQL 1.8.1.10 ) directly. Sliderule 2014-11-07 20:37:05 +0200 質問に回答する Base: How can I fix this case when to be parsed by LO and not HSQL Directly?  SELECT CASE WHEN MOD("F3"."TOTAL", 2) = 1 THEN "F3"."ID" ELSE NULL END AS "COL1" , CASE WHEN MOD("F3"."TOTAL", 2) = 1 THEN "F3"."FruitName" ELSE NULL END AS "COL2" , NULL AS "COL3" , NULL AS "COL4" FROM "FRUITS_ROWNUM_VIEW" AS "F3" ORDER BY "F3"."TOTAL" DESC LIMIT 1  By using the LIMIT 1 SQL command at the bottom, this should accomplish your task using LibreOffice Base. Sliderule